Executive Position Summary
The Director Day Ahead & Real Time Operations role is responsible for serving our Native Load obligations at the lowest possible cost and maximizing revenue generation from our electric generation portfolio. This position provides executive leadership and management of CPS Energy's Qualified Scheduling Entity (QSE) functions, including Day Ahead and Real Time Operations, within the Electric Reliability Council of Texas (ERCOT) wholesale electricity market; oversees CPS Energy's short-term and mid-term wholesale power trading activities; drives asset utilization and optimization strategies (including demand side and renewable resources) in Day Ahead and Real Time markets through refinement of decision processes and analytic analysis; directs the congestion management program; and spearheads department compliance and internal controls activities.
